Every file carries hidden information beyond the content you see. A photo records details like the camera model, resolution, and the date it was taken. A PDF stores its producer software, page setup, and timestamps. Common problems & how to fix them

The file has the wrong extension and you are unsure of its real format

Upload it to File Info and check the reported format. The detected format reflects the file's actual contents, not just the name.

An image shows little or no EXIF data

Some files simply carry no EXIF, often because it was stripped when the image was edited, screenshotted, or shared through an app that removes it. In that case there is nothing more to display.

A PDF is password protected

Encrypted or password-protected files can limit what metadata is readable. Remove the password or use an unprotected copy, then inspect it again.

The upload seems slow or stalls

This usually points to a large file or a weak connection. Wait for it to finish, or retry on a more stable network.

You expected creation date but see only modification date

Not every file stores an original creation timestamp. The tool can only show the dates that are actually recorded inside the file.

The details look different from your operating system's file properties

That is expected. File Info reads metadata embedded inside the file, while your OS often shows filesystem details that can change when a file is copied or moved.
